Apple co-founder Steve Wozniak and former president and CEO of Ford Motor Company Alan Mulally received the Alltech Humanitarian Award and Medal of Excellence, respectively, at ONE: The Alltech Ideas Conference.

The event was held in Lexington, Ky., USA, from May 22-25. Now in its 32nd year, the annual international conference draw over 3,000 attendees from 71 countries to network and discuss world-changing ideas about business, science and agriculture.

The Humanitarian Award is bestowed annually to someone of strong character, who uses their accomplishments to positively influence and inspire other people. For his dedication to inspiring innovation through education and for creating one of the world’s most peaceful revolutions through Apple technology, Alltech honoured Wozniak during ONE, where he gave a talk on entrepreneurship as well as how to grasp opportunities and change the world.

Alan Mulally is the recipient of the Alltech 2016 Medal of Excellence for his ability to create a strong team focused on a single objective that led to the resurrection of one of the all-time great brands: Ford. The Medal of Excellence is Alltech’s highest distinction, awarded annually to someone of great achievement and character. Previous honourees include former U.S. Secretary of State Colin Powell and agricultural leaders such as Norman Borlaug, the “father of the Green Revolution.”
